Google is your friend. Googling system 2000 commands returns over 16 million hits, and on the very first page is a link to the Getting Started with S2K manual from SAS. And chapter 4 in that manual talks about the INSERT TREE command and its syntax.

If your site has a license for S2K, then you can get the manuals from SAS. Unless it has changed a lot since I last used it, S2K is a hierarchical data base not a relational data base. Hence the command syntax tends to be different since it was around before SQL.
